Sobre este proyecto
it-programming / mobile-development
Abierto
Contexto general del proyecto
Tipo de Desarrollo Requerido: Plataforma: Híbrida (iOS y Android) desde una sola base de código. Preferencia: Flutter o React Native. Backend: Firebase (para autenticación, base de datos Firestore y almacenamiento). 3. Alcance del MVP (Características Principales Requeridas): Necesitamos que el MVP incluya las siguientes funcionalidades: Sistema de Autenticación: Registro de usuarios (Email/Contraseña y login con Google). Perfiles de Usuario: Pantalla de perfil simple donde el usuario pueda ver sus contribuciones y un sistema básico de "puntos" (gamificación). Función de Cámara Nativa: Acceso a la cámara para "escanear" (tomar una foto) de un lugar. Pantalla de Resultados: Módulo para mostrar la información del lugar identificado y una lista de "tips" (contenido de la base de datos). Sistema de Contribución: Un formulario simple para que los usuarios puedan subir sus propios "tips" (texto + foto opcional) a la base de datos (Firestore). Función "Guardar": Capacidad para que el usuario guarde lugares en una lista de "Favoritos" en su perfil. Monetización (In-App Purchase): Implementación de un pago único (versión PRO) para desbloquear 1 o 2 funciones (ej. "Modo Offline" o "Escaneos Ilimitados"). Monetización (Afiliados): Integración de Vistas Web (WebViews) para mostrar links de afiliados (ej. Boletos de tours) de forma nativa dentro de la app. 4. Integraciones de APIs Externas (Clave): La app deberá conectarse a: Una API de Reconocimiento de Imágenes (ej. Google Cloud Vision) para la identificación de monumentos. Una API de Información (ej. Google Maps Places o Wikipedia) para obtener los datos base del lugar. Firebase (Auth, Firestore, Storage) para el backend. APIs de Pago (ej. RevenueCat, o nativo de App Store/Play Store) para la versión PRO.
Categoría Programación y Tecnología
Subcategoría Programación de Apps. Android, iOS y otros
¿Cuál es el alcance del proyecto? Crear una aplicación nueva
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o una idea
Disponibilidad requerida Según se necesite
Plataformas requeridas Android, iPhone
Necesito Crear una app
Tipo de app Social media
Apps similares Airbnb
Necesita backend Sí
Procesador de pago Sí
Plazo de Entrega: No definido
Habilidades necesarias